A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
AN ACT
Chapter 1 of Title 28 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ated , relating to general1
provisions regarding the General Assembly, so as to provide that approved allowances paid2
to members of the General Assembly residing within 50 miles of the state capitol shall be3
paid through the legislative payroll system; to provide for rel ated matters; to repeal4
conflicting laws; and for other purposes.5
BE IT ENACTED BY TH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Y OF GEORGIA:6
SECTION 1.7
Chapter 1 of Title 28 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ated , relating to general8
provisions regarding the General Assembly, is amended in Code Section 28-1-8, relating to9
salary and allowances of members and officers, by adding a new paragraph to subsection (b)10
to read as follows:11
"(5) If a member's residence is located within 50 miles of the state capitol, all allowances12
provided for in this subsection shall be paid to such member th rough the legislative13
payroll system."14
